description Product Description

Used in the production of superabsorbent polymers found in disposable diapers, sanitary napkins, adult incontinence products, and agricultural materials for soil moisture retention due to its high water absorption capacity. Employed in textile finishing to improve dye retention and fabric feel. Applied in water treatment as a dispersing agent to prevent scale formation. Utilized in enhanced oil recovery processes to modify fluid viscosity. Incorporated into adhesives, coatings, paints, and inks for improved flexibility and adhesion. Serves as a starting material and crosslinking agent in hydrogels, gels, and controlled release systems for medical, pharmaceutical, and biological applications.
